Advance voting in the 2017 General Election runs from Monday 11 to Friday 22 September. Below are links to posters listing the location and opening times for advance polling booths in all the general electorates. Also there are posters for the main centers identifying the multi-electorate polling booths where they have voting papers for a number of different electorates in the area. Please note, advance voting gives people to chance to enrol and vote at the same time.
